I think the trace paper CFL diffusion looks very promising. If I may make a suggestion.. often with a light box I get frustrated with the coin looking "washed-out," maybe you could try taping black paper to the ceiling of the box on either only the left half or only the right half? Some coins may look good if you make the edge diagonal, too.
